The Public Record

George W. Bush is the 43rd President of the United States, serving from January 20, 2001, to January 20, 2009. A member of the Republican Party, he previously served as the Governor of Texas from January 17, 1995, until December 21, 2000. His presidency was marked by significant events, including the September 11 attacks in 2001 and the subsequent wars in Afghanistan and Iraq. Bush's domestic policies included tax cuts, education reform, and Medicare prescription drug benefits.
